How will I be assessed throughout the 9 months Level 4 + Level 5 + Level 6 + Level 7 Diploma in Health and Social Care Management (fast-track)?

Throughout the 9 months of the fast-track Diploma in Health and Social Care Management program, your assessment will be conducted through a variety of methods to ensure a comprehensive evaluation of your knowledge and skills. The assessment process will be tailored to each level of the program, from Level 4 to Level 7, to accurately measure your progress and understanding of the course material.

Here is an overview of how you will be assessed at each level:

Level Assessment Methods
Level 4 Written assignments, case studies, presentations
Level 5 Research projects, reflective journals, group projects
Level 6 Dissertation, work-based projects, critical analysis
Level 7 Strategic management report, leadership assessment, professional practice portfolio

These assessment methods are designed to test your theoretical knowledge, practical skills, critical thinking abilities, and overall competency in the field of Health and Social Care Management. By engaging in a variety of assessments at each level, you will be able to demonstrate your understanding and application of the course material effectively.
